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about preschools in Knobel, AR:

What are the main types of preschool options available in Knobel, Arkansas?

In Knobel, options typically include home-based daycare programs that offer preschool curriculum, faith-based preschools often affiliated with local churches, and potentially state-funded Arkansas Better Chance (ABC) programs for eligible families. Due to the rural nature of the area, dedicated preschool centers may be limited, so exploring programs in neighboring communities like Corning or Piggott is a common practice for more choices.

How much does preschool typically cost in Knobel, AR?

Costs in Knobel are generally lower than urban averages, with home-based preschool programs potentially ranging from $80 to $120 per week. It's crucial to inquire about the specific curriculum and licensing of the provider. Families should also check eligibility for the Arkansas Better Chance program, which provides free, high-quality preschool to income-eligible 3- and 4-year-olds.

What should I look for to ensure a preschool in Knobel is licensed and safe?

Verify the program is licensed by the Arkansas Division of Child Care and Early Childhood Education (DCCECE). You can check their status online via the state's provider search. During a visit, ask about staff-to-child ratios, background checks for all employees, and their emergency procedures for severe weather common to the region.

Are there any free preschool programs available for Knobel residents?

Yes, the primary option is the Arkansas Better Chance (ABC) program. Eligibility is based on family income, and it provides a state-funded, quality preschool experience. Contact the Corning School District or the Clay County Early Childhood Coordinator to inquire about application procedures and available slots for Knobel residents.
